Home renovations can be a great way to add value to your property in Vancouver. Not all home renovations are created equal though. Here are five home renovations to avoid as they do not add value to your home… 5 home renovations in Vancouver that do not add value to your home 1. Solar panels Solar panels – and other forms of green upgrades – can be a great way to save money on your bills, paying for themselves many times over. If you are renovating to rent or sell your home, though, green upgrades usually are not a way to add value. Unfortunately, adding solar panels to a home is not on most buyers’ must-have lists. 2. When home hunting, renters and buyers tend to look at the neighbourhood that appeals most to them. However, when shopping for an investment property, there are a certain set of qualities to look for in the neighbourhood where you will buy in order to get the best return on your investment. What you should look for in a neighbourhood for your investment property 1. What does this neighbourhood offer? If you plan on renting out or flipping a property, amenities could be the factor that makes or breaks a deal. Therefore, you want to make sure you look into what each neighbourhood has to offer.
